| Summary: | An interview with MIT professor Bob Rines, a patent attorney, physicist and engineer who has spent the last thirty years trying to prove that Scotland's Loch Ness Monster really exists. Includes interviews with: Angela Milner, a paleontologist; Gordon Menzies, an engineer and Rines' guide; and Steve Feltham, an international monster hunter. |
